When is the next transit of Venus after 2012?

After June 2012, the next pair of transits occur December 11, 2117, and December 8, 2125.  See http://eclipse.gsfc.nasa.gov/transit/transit.html for ensuing transits.  Dates are mid-event in Coordinated Universal Time.

Timeline showing the years between 8-year pairs of transits of Venus

